Flashcards on Apartheid Resistance in South Africa

Click on the flashcard to see the answer


What was the Apartheid?

A system of racial segregation and discrimination enforced in South Africa from 1948 to 1994.

Who implemented and enforced the Apartheid system?

The National Party government in South Africa.

Which organization played a vital role in the resistance against Apartheid?

African National Congress (ANC)

Who was the leader of the African National Congress (ANC) during the Apartheid era?

Nelson Mandela

What was the primary strategy used by the ANC in their fight against Apartheid?

Nonviolent resistance

Which event in 1960 led to the ANC and other anti-apartheid organizations being banned in South Africa?

Sharpeville Massacre

What was the ANC's armed wing called?

Umkhonto we Sizwe (MK)

Who was the South African president who initiated the process of dismantling apartheid?

F. W. de Klerk

When was Nelson Mandela released from prison?

1990

When was Apartheid officially abolished in South Africa?

1994

What was the Truth and Reconciliation Commission (TRC) in South Africa?

An organization established to investigate human rights violations during the Apartheid era.

Which famous anti-apartheid activist was assassinated in 1993?

Chris Hani

What role did boycotts and sanctions play in the fight against Apartheid?

They put pressure on the South African government and economy.

What was the name of the government policy that forced racial separation and relocation of non-white South Africans?

Group Areas Act

What was the Soweto Uprising?

A protest by black students in 1976 against the imposition of the Afrikaans language in schools.
